Hardwired control vs microprogrammed control pdf documents

Cs storage in the microprogrammed control unit to store the microprogram. Hard wired control hard wired menggunakan sebuah control unit dimana didalamnya terdapat banyak unit circuit untuk memproses perintahperintah yang ada. Hardwired control units are implemented through use of control units are generally faster than microprogrammed. But implementing modification in hardwired control unit is difficult as changing the circuitry will add cost. Jan 24, 2020 differentiate between hardwired control and microprogrammed control. Sep 05, 2019 usually, these control units execute faster. Practice in theory, there is no difference between theory and practice in practice, theory and practice are two different things altogether live with condition checks keep designs as clean as possible. For example, a computer with a simple instruction format as shown in figure 4. Mar 12, 2020 hardwired control units are implemented through use of control units are generally faster than microprogrammed. In reality, there must be control signals to assert lines on various digital components to make things happen. Hardwired control unit are faster and known to have complex structure.

Many instructions and associated registerlevel hardware. Difference between hardwired and microprogrammed control unit. An alternative to a hardwired control unit is a microprogrammed control unit, in which the logic. The control signals are generated as an output of a set of basic logic gates, the input of which derives from the binary bits in the instruction register. Control unit and instruction encoding presentation a. Hardwired control units are generally faster than microprogrammed designs. Microprogramming is a technique to implement the control system of a cpu using a control store to hold the microoperations. On the other hand, a microprogrammed control unit is for ci sc style instruction set. Microprogrammed control hardwired control computer. Computer organization hardwired vs microprogrammed. Storage in the microprogrammed control unit to store the microprogram. Hardwired control unit, microprogrammed control unit. May 28, 2019 microprogrammed control is a control mechanism that generates control signals by reading a memory microprrogrammed a control storage cs that contains control signals. Since the microprogram of microoperations and their control signal values are.

Aug 31, 2019 microprogrammed control unit has a sequence of microinstructions stored in control memory. Microprogram control initial represent sequencing control. Depending on alu flags and control buffer register. Ppt microprogrammed control unit design powerpoint. Sep 07, 2020 prerequisite hardwired vs microprogrammed control unit to execute an hardwired control units are generally faster than microprogrammed designs. A controller that uses this approach can operate at high speed. Aug 21, 2019 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that. Implementing modification in a microprogrammed control unit is easier as it is easy to change the code.

Detailed walkthrough of a singlecycle mips implementation datapath control logic. Disadvantages hardware cost is more because of the control memory and its access circuitry this is slower than hardwired control unit because. The first commercially successful microprogrammed machines were created by ibm in ibm360 series in 1964. Unit 3 microprogrammed control hardwired control unit. Examples of cpu with hardwired control unit are intel 8085, motorola 6802. Aug 10, 2018 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als. Risc architecture is based on hardwired control unit.

Control unit can be implemented in two ways o hardwired control o microprogrammed control hardwired control. Control memory address sequencing microprogram example design of control unit introduction. Oct 22, 2019 microprogrammed control unit is a unit that contains microinstructions in the control memory to produce control signals. Micro programmed control gayatri vidya parishad college of.

The control signals are generated by a microprogram that is stored in control read only memory. The word whose address is specified in the control address register is read into the control buffer register. And this risc microprogrammed control unit is the same thing with the cisc microprogrammed control unit. Microprogrammed control unit the control signals associated with operations are stored in special memory units inaccessible by the programmer as control words. Hardwired for simple insns, microprogramming for complex ones. Control memory is programmed to initiate the required sequence of microoperations. Microprogrammed control 2 computer organization comparison of control unit implementations implementation of control unit control unit implementation combinational logic circuits hardwired microprogram i r status ffs control data combinational logic circuits control points cpu memory timing state ins. Mar 17, 2020 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that. In hardwired control, we saw how all the control signals required inside the cpu can be generated using a state counter and a pla circuit. The register set register file that stores temporary. Computer instructions, timing and control, instruction cycle, memory reference. The control signals are generated by a microprogram that is stored in. Microprogrammed control unit sequencing through microinstructions generating control signals to execute each microinstruction a control signals are used to cause register transfers and alu operations an approach to control unit design that was organized and systematic and avoid the complexities of a hardwired implementation.

Difference between hardwired and microprogrammed control. When the control signals are generated by hardware using conventional logic design techniques, the control unit is said to be hardwired. The pair of a microinstructionregister and a control storage address register can be regarded as a state register for hardwired control. Control memory is the storage in the microprogrammed control unit to store the microprogram. There is another layer of software to run through for microprogramming, but the hardwired control is a direct line. The fundamental difference between hardwired and microprogrammed control unit is that hardwired is a circuitry approach whereas, the microprogram control unit is implemented by programming. Next, some methods of control algorithm interpretation, such as finitestate machines fsm and microprogram control units mcu, are discussed. Jan 30, 2020 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als. The content of the control buffer register generates control signals and next. Hardwired control unit and microprogrammed control unit. Control unit stores the values of signals in memory instead of computing them. However, hardwired control units are difficult to modify and implement. Description of the difference between a hardwired and a microprogrammed control of a processor.

The main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als. May 02, 2020 difference between hardwired control and micro programmed control unit. The control signals needed in each step of intruction execution can be generated by the finite state machine method, also called hardwired control, or, alternatively, by the microprogrammed control method discussed below. The speed of operations in microprogrammed control unit is slow because it requires frequent memory accesses. As an illustration of this configuration, consider the instruction code format shown. To execute an instruction, the sequencing logic unit issues a read command to the control memory. Wilkes in england in 1951 the first commercially successful microprogrammed machines were created by ibm in ibm360 series in 1964.

Note that a control storage can be regarded as a combinational logic circuit. The key characteristics are o high speed of operation o expensive o relatively complex o no. A microprogrammed control unit is a relatively simple logic circuit that is capable of 1 sequencing through microinstructions and 2 generating control signals to execute each microinstruction. May 16, 2019 hardwired control units are difficult to modify, decode and implement, but executes operations much faster. By microprogrammed i mean that fpu operations are performed on a simple datapath controlled by a sequence of control words from an onchip rom. Every control signal is allocated a bit in memory, and if the signal is to be 1, the bit will store a 1. Hardwired and microprogrammed control for each instruction, the control unit causes the cpu to execute a sequence of steps correctly.

For example, when we perform an add instruction in. The microprogram control unit is expensive than hardwired control unit in case of limited hardware resources. A hardwired control unit is designed for risc style instruction set. A microprogrammed control unit is a relatively simple logic circuit. The hardwired and microprogrammed control unit generates the control signals to fetch and execute instructions. The function of the control unit in a digital computer is to initiate sequence of microoperations. Microprogrammed control 3 implement execution engine inside cpu execute one microinstruction at a time what to do now. Aug 21, 2019 to execute an instruction, there are two types of control units hardwired control unit and microprogrammed control unit.

Once the control unit of a hardwired computer is designed and built, it is virtually impossible to alter its architecture and instruction set. Microprogrammed control ch 15 university of helsinki. Examples of cpu with hardwired control unit are intel 8085, motorola 6802, zilog 80, and any risc cpus. Sep 01, 2019 the control unit whose control signals are generated by the hardware through a. Logic represent implem finite state diagram explicit next state function logic.

The control unit whose control signals are generated by the data stored in control memory and constitute a microprotrammed on the small scale is called a microprogrammed control unit the control logic of a hardwired control is implemented with gates, flip flops, decoders etc. It should be mentioned that most computers today are microprogrammed. Instruction set can be changed or modified is referred as writeable control memory. Microprogrammed control unit pdf document fdocuments. Control word all the control information required for one clock cycle sequencing word information needed to decide the next microinstruction address vocabulary to write a microprogram control memory control storage. A control unit whose binary control variables are stored in memory is called a micro programmed control unit. Nov 26, 2019 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that. Once the control unit of a hardwired computer is designed and built, it is virtually impossible to alter its. Give microinstruction format 8 what is the basic it. Here, for the modification, the entire unit should be redesigned.

It is a unit that uses combinational logic units featuring a finite number of gates that can generate specific results, based on instructions that were used to invoke those responses. Fetch and instruction sequencing fetch cyclegenerates control signal to. Keuntungan menggunakan hard wired adalah hasil proses data menjadi lebih cepat karena sebelumnya. Microprogrammed control unit disadvantages the microprogram control unit is slower than hardwired control unit. This video contains the differences between hardwired control unit and microprogrammed control unit in computer organization. The main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that. The main difference between hardwired and microprogrammed control unit is that a hardwired control microprogrammde is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als. Document what you have done and demonstrate well 5. Mar 21, 2020 the main difference between hardwired and microprogrammed control unit is that a hardwired control unit is a sequential circuit that generates control signals while a microprogrammed control unit is a unit with microinstructions in the control memory to generate control signals. The control unit cu is a component of a computers central processing unit cpu that directs the operation of the processor. Mar 28, 2019 hardwired control is faster than microprogrammed control. Hardwired control central processing unit inputoutput.

Microprogrammed control unit has a sequence of microinstructions stored in control memory. Doc perbandingan hardwired and microprogrammed control. However, hardwired control units are difficult to modify and. Microprogrammed control 3 implement execution engine inside cpu. Difference between hardwired and micro programmed control.

To execute an instruction, there are two types of control units hardwired control unit and microprogrammed control unit. As name implies it is a hardware control uses flags,decoder,logic gates and. The alu arithmetic logic unit that does the arithmetic and logic. Prerequisite hardwired vs microprogrammed control unit to execute an hardwired control units are generally faster than microprogrammed designs. Changes in a microprogrammed control unit are done by updating the microprogram in control memory. Perbandingan hardwired and microprogrammed control hard wired control hard wired menggunakan sebuah control unit. That means to execute an instruction in microprogram control unit requires more time. A hardwired control unit uses logic to generate the control signals needed to implement the different microoperations and their sequence. The register set register file that stores temporary results related to the computations.

Also, there is no control memory usage in amd control unit but, on the other hand, microprogrammed control unit uses control memory. March 25th, 2019 difference between hard wired control and micro programmed control. Compile to microcode and use hardwired control for risc. The microinstruction format for the control memory is shown in below figure. As in a hardwired control unit, the control signals generated by a microinstruction are used to cause register transfers and alu operations. Hardwired control is faster than the microprogrammed approach. Jan 17, 2005 control unit functions 1 during one clock pulse 1. Also, it is difficult for hardwired control unit to handle complex instructions, but is easier for the microprogrammed control unit to handle complex instructions. Hardwired interpretation of control algorithms springerlink. Logic represent implem finite state diagram explicit next state function logic equations pla microprogram.

23 841 1675 513 1643 1149 41 1862 55 972 1273 875 1735 461 899 66 1224 804 836 1448 734 68 1809 1150 523 801 484 58 604